Title
Agreement between 1. Jonathan Bostock of Weston farmer and 2. Stephen Dummelow of Weston farmer and innkeeper for Bostock to convey to Dummelow, the Weston Close in Weston containing 10 acres, for which Dummelow would pay £800.
Dated 25 Oct
Date
1805
